Transaction 3e16624c0511d41392d5f8fc24b4ee9a39adca9d7440ea9716b4cfa0216f3533
1 Input
2 Outputs
- 3e16624c0511d41392d5f8fc24b4ee9a39adca9d7440ea9716b4cfa0216f3533:0
- 3e16624c0511d41392d5f8fc24b4ee9a39adca9d7440ea9716b4cfa0216f3533:1
value 3478011
address 17zcbKh4JXsKep3JBSXAD75eUXNkhvF7Rp
value 5100506
address bc1q34evngsd5y2avunq0dd22da8dkn6d4g8gc74ys